"Cooking in Zambia" by Teuntje de Glee is a collection of more than 150 vegetarian recipes inspired by Zambian ingredients and dishes from all over the world.
From frittata to curries and from falafel to tiramisu. You will also find many less exotic dishes with a Zambian twist, such as pancakes, porridges, bread, soups, salads, wraps, quiches and snacks. For those with a sweet tooth, there is a section with a wide variety of biscuits and cakes. And when you get thirsty, you’ll find a selection of warm and cold beverages that you can simply make at home.

All profits from the sale of the book will be donated to San Marino Bakery located on Zambezi Road in Lusaka. This project helps young people by creating job opportunities and raising funds to support their other social work. The bakery gives training to staff and supplies food donations to orphanages, hospitals and other organisations.
